因此,我将jQuery航路点用于粘性社交媒体导航,它运行良好,但是,当我点击页脚元素时,它会一直滚动。理想情况下,我希望粘性导航在到达页脚时停留在其父容器(.content)的底部,相反,当用户向上滚动时,粘性导航应再次变为粘性。有谁知道实现此目标的简单方法?Here'safiddle.varsticky=newWaypoint.Sticky({element:$('.sticky')[0]}); 最佳答案 您需要在页脚中设置另一个航路点,当粘性div将到达页脚(即使用偏移选项设置)时,删除制作div的.stuck类要修复(通过切换
我知道这个问题可能被问过数百次,但遗憾的是,我在这里找到的答案并没有真正帮助到我。例如,我尝试了这些答案:BootstrapfooternotatbottomFlushingfootertobottomofthepage,twitterbootstrapHeightnot100%onContainerFluideventhoughhtmlandbodyare但我仍然有一个问题,当我的页面内容“小”并且没有填满主体/页面容器的整个高度时,页脚只是float在浏览器窗口末端上方的某个地方。这是我的页脚代码:Link1|Link2|Link3CraftedwithLovebyMe我正在使用B
我主要是一名iPhone开发人员,我不太擅长CSS,我正在尝试为我的应用制作一个网页。我想让我的页脚具有以下属性:640px的固定宽度居中附加到屏幕的底部,而不是页面。所以当用户调整窗口大小时,页脚总是在底部所有其他样式我都可以自己做,只是位置样式我觉得非常困难。有人可以向我解释如何只用CSS做到这一点吗。 最佳答案 footer{width:640px;margin:0%-320px;position:fixed;left:50%;bottom:0%;}示例:http://jsbin.com/imisig/3带有大量文本的示例:h
我无法弄清楚为什么会出现此错误:杂散的开始标记页脚。这是代码(我把内容拿出来了,这只是标签)titleusedotsetwidthofpage-->HomeProductsGiftIdeaslink1|link2|link3WelcomeContactUsEmail:email@example.co.nz我确定我已经关闭了每个标签,那么页脚有什么问题呢? 最佳答案 您需要移动结束标记在最后,因为footer元素不得出现在body之后元素,但在里面。这遵循根元素的语法,htmlelement:它包含一个head元素和一个body元素,
给定:FixeddivNon-fixeddivNon-fixeddivNon-fixeddiv和:*{box-sizing:border-box;}body{margin:0;padding:0;}#fixed{position:static;width:100%;border:3pxsolid#f00;}#nonfixed{margin-top:50px;border:3pxsolid#00f;}注意position:static,这给出了预期的结果(fiddle):但是,将position:static更改为fixed,您会得到这个(fiddle)即使#fixeddiv不在#non
下面的html页面包含一个页脚(位置:固定)和一个“工作表”(position:absolute)。我的问题:向下滚动时如何防止工作表的底端隐藏在页脚下方?我对padding和margin的所有尝试都失败了......(请只使用html/css解决方案。)CSSbody{background:green;}.Background{top:0px;right:0px;}.Footer{position:fixed;bottom:0;left:0px;height:30px;width:100%;background:orange;padding:010px010px;}.Sheet{po
我使用html代码成功生成了word文档,在css打印模式下设置了页眉和页脚样式,这是我的代码:MondocumentPrint100mycontent我想做的是只在首页显示页眉和页脚。为此,我尝试将visibility:hidden应用到与第一种方式不同的页面的页眉和页脚:p.MsoHeader,p.MsoFooter{border:none;visibility:hidden;}p.MsoHeader:first,p.MsoFooter:first{border:none;visibility:visible;}但是页眉和页脚仍然显示在所有页面上...知道怎么做吗?
w3.org'sblockquote-page上有两个例子:Example14:"Thatmonstercustom,whoallsensedotheatOfhabit’sdevil,"&c.notinFolio"Whatafallingoffwasthere!Fromme,whoselovewasofthatdignityThatitwenthandinhandevenwiththevowImadetoherinmarriage,andtodeclineUponawretch."—ShakespearemanualbyFrederickGardFleay,p19(inGoogleBo
我正在尝试使用object-fit:contain使我的图像在一些flexbox容器内响应,并且当图像调整大小时,布局似乎保持原始图像大小,导致滚动条出现。使用ChromeDevTools查看图片的宽度,宽度依然是1024(不过高度已经适当降低)(我从AutoResizeImageinCSSFlexBoxLayoutandkeepingAspectRatio?中获得了灵感来达到这一点)我是否缺少一些额外的CSS属性?JSFiddle:https://jsfiddle.net/w6hgqf18/1/html,body{margin:0;height:100%;}.page{height:
我有3个div,我可以根据屏幕尺寸将其变大或变小,但无法像bootstrap那样将其换行。所以对于小屏幕,我希望div垂直堆叠,大屏幕水平堆叠。例如有人知道我如何使用Angular2做到这一点吗?我选择使用我npm的@angular/flex-layout。注意:我不认为“彩色框”中的任何内容与任何内容有冲突。这是我的代码...import{Component}from'@angular/core';@Component({selector:'my-app',//templateUrl:'./app/app.component.html',template:`flexibleforsc